[Chanyeon] Picnic Surprise

The morning sunlight that softly seeped through the gap between the window curtains was tinting the bedroom in warm gold. The moment I slowly opened my eyes, I felt a pleasant heaviness pressing me down on the mattress. Chanyeon was sound asleep right beside me. He had his large arms wrapped tightly around my body, pulling me close into his broad embrace. As I carefully tried to slip out of his hold and sneak out of bed, Chanyeon let out a soft, sleepy groan. I could see his lips pouting as his arms groped the air for the empty space.

Smiling, I tugged the curtain open a little and looked outside. The weather was perfectly clear and sunny. It felt like there could be no better day for a picnic by the river.

Deciding to let Chanyeon sleep a little longer, I quietly left the room. For an hour, I busied myself in the kitchen preparing all our favorite foods, packing them neatly into the picnic basket, and gathering the things we needed.

Once everything was perfectly ready, I let out a proud, satisfied sigh and put both hands on my hips.

At last I turned to wake my favorite passionate man, but the moment I crossed the threshold, I met Chanyeon’s eyes—already open and sitting up in bed. The instant our eyes met, his trademark bright, sunlit smile spread across his face.

"Oppa, did I wake you?" I asked.

"Nope, well, I woke up because I heard your footsteps pounding around in the kitchen," Chanyeon replied with a low, playful chuckle. My heart dropped dangerously at that meltingly tender voice. Stretching hugely, he went on. "But it’s fine. What were you doing?"

"I was thinking we could have a picnic by the river." I nodded slightly and smiled brightly. "The weather’s ridiculously nice today. What do you think?"

"Honestly, I wanted to stay in bed and hug you even tighter and just roll around with you." Chanyeon murmured softly. So much tenderness dripped from the way he looked at me that I almost lost my composure. Chanyeon got out of bed and walked right up to me, as if invading my personal space. "But seeing that you already packed everything and are this excited... I guess we should go. Let’s go!"

Thankfully, the roads out of the city were completely clear, and we quickly found a quiet, perfect spot near the river with soft grass and spread out a large picnic blanket. The picnic was truly fantastic. Warm sunlight, a gentle summer breeze, and, above all, the most perfect love of my life right beside me—everything was perfect.

While watching the gently rippling river, I slowly rested my head on Chanyeon’s shoulder. Without hesitating even a second, Chanyeon turned and wrapped his big, warm arms firmly around my waist, pulling me close to him.

But our perfect sunshine didn’t last long. Huge rain clouds quickly blanketed the valley, swallowing the blue sky whole. Just as I was about to look up at the horizon, now turned gray, and say, "Oppa, it looks like it might rain," an enormous downpour began pounding the park mercilessly.

We screamed and burst out laughing, scrambling in a chaotic panic to pack up the picnic basket and sprint across the grass toward the car. By the time we slammed the car door shut, raindrops were already hammering the windshield. Looking at each other’s hair and clothes, now completely soaked, we soon broke into helpless, happy laughter.

"The weather sure is spectacular." I panted, wiping away the raindrops running down my forehead.

"We should get home and change before we catch a cold," Chanyeon said softly and sweetly, starting the car.

After showering and changing into clean, fluffy, warm clothes, the apartment was filled with a cozy, snug atmosphere. While standing beside the large floor-to-ceiling window in the living room and watching the heavy rain streaming down the glass, suddenly two firm arms wrapped around me from behind.

Chanyeon hugged my whole body from behind and gently buried his face at the nape of my neck. After leaving a warm, deep kiss on my hair, he rested his chin lightly on my shoulder. Chanyeon’s large hands held my waist securely, and the warmth of his palms at my hips was comforting. Then, in time with the steady sound of rain, Chanyeon began gently, rhythmically swaying my body from side to side. Protected perfectly from the storm outside the window, we stood together in a moment that felt like a flash of eternity.

"Can’t we lie down now? My feet hurt because we ran so much earlier." Chanyeon whispered in my ear. His puppy-like, spoiled complaint made laughter spill out of me before I could stop it.

"Okay, let’s go," I replied playfully.

We crawled into the middle of the bed and lay facing each other on the soft mattress. For several minutes, we simply smiled at each other in sweet silence. When a laugh I couldn’t hold back slipped out between my lips, Chanyeon’s smile deepened too, the corners of his eyes gathering with a profound tenderness like honey dripping down.

With a gentle touch, Chanyeon wrapped his arms around my lower back and lightly drew my body against his broad chest. He looped his long legs around mine, and under the thick blanket our bodies tangled together perfectly without a single gap. A happy, satisfied sigh that rumbled deep in his chest traveled straight through my ribs, and then a soft kiss lingered on the top of my head for a long time.

Breathing in the faint, clean scent of Chanyeon’s perfume and feeling his warm body temperature melt into the softness of the bed, my eyelids slowly grew heavy. Drifting off to the sound of his steady, calm breathing, with his heartbeat as the perfect lullaby, was pure bliss. Even as Chanyeon sank into peaceful sleep, the hand around my waist never loosened for even a second. Held in his sturdy, safe embrace, I too quickly drifted into a beautiful world of dreams.
